Prior vs. Hudson earns Buster Olney's Reverse Lock of the day...

 

"Cubs starter Mark Prior is coming off a game in which he allowed only two hits and struck out 10, and he faces Cincinnati's Luke Hudson, who has accumulated more earned runs allowed than innings pitched for a 9.85 ERA. A classic Reverse Lock, with all logic pointing to a Chicago victory."

 

Here's hoping the Cubs can take a few pitches and add to Hudson's 18 BB in 24 innings... while cautiously adding to his 7HR's (I'm not a pitching coach, but I'm guessing waiting for the fat pitch on the 3-1 count, and laying off if it's a ball?)

Noteworthy Match-ups (Chicago Cubs) Vs. Luke Hudson (Righty, 1-4 witha 9.85 ERA)

Derrek Lee: 1 for 4 (.250)

Aramis Ramirez: 1 for 4 (.250)

Michael Barrett: 1 for 4 (.250)

Neifi Perez: 0 for 2

Nomar Garciaparra(DL): 1 for 2 (.500)

Glendon Rusch: 1 for 2 with 1 HR (.500)

Jody Gerut: 2 for 2 :-) (1.000)

The current Cubs are hitting .333 (7 for 21) Vs. Hudson.

 

Noteworthy Match-ups (Cincinatti Reds) Vs. Mark Prior (Righty, 6-3 with 3.07 ERA)

Sean Casey: 3 for 19 (.158)

Adam Dunn: 3 for 14 (.214)

Jason LaRue: 5 for 13 (.385)

Ken Griffey Jr.: 2 for 6 (.333)

Rich Aurilia: 1 for 6 (.167)

Felipe Lopez: 1 for 6 (.167)

Ryan Freel: 1 for 6 (.167)

Joe Randa: 0 for 5

Javier Valentin: 1 for 3 (.333)

Willy Mo Pena: 1 for 3 (.333)

Anderson Machado: 0 for 3

Jacob Cruz: 0 for 2

Ray Olmedo: 0 for 2

The current Reds are hitting .182 (18 for 99) with no home runs Vs. Prior.
